Remodelista Holiday Gift Guide 2021: Best Design Books of the Year

December 22, 2021

Our annual, highly unscientific roundup of the best design books of 2021:

leslie williamson still lives
Above: Our top pick of the year: Northern California photographer Leslie Williamson, who is known for her soulful portraits of artful interiors, has a new book out, Still Lives: In the Homes of Artists, Great and Unsung, featuring the living spaces and studios of Giorgio Morandi, Vanessa Bell, Georgia O’Keeffe, Isamu Noguchi, and more; $69 from Bookshop.

Above: A Modern Way to Live, by Matt Gibberd, cofounder of UK estate agency The Modern House, is £25 from The Modern House.

Above: Beata Heuma, a Swedish-born, London-based interior designer on the rise, has a new book out, Every Room Should Sing; $50.60 from Bookshop. For more, see Required Reading: ‘Every Room Should Sing, by Designer-of-the-Moment Beata Heuman.

Above: From NY-based design firm Workstead, Workstead: Interiors of Beauty and Necessity is $59.80 from Bookshop. For a look inside, see Required Reading: A Look Inside ‘Workstead: Interiors of Beauty and Necessity.’

Above: Women in Architecture: Past, Preesent and Future, by Ursula Schwitalla, is $50.60 from Bookshop.

Above: Eight Homes: Clements Design, from the mother-and-son founders of LA interior design firm Clements Design, is $61.72 from Amazon.

Above: A Room of Her Own: Inside the Homes and Lives of Creative Women by Robyn Lea, is $41.40 from Bookshop.

Above: Simplicity at Home: Japanese Rituals, Recipes, and Arrangements for Thoughtful Living by Fog Linen founder Yumiko Sekine is $25.30 from Bookshop. For more, see Required Reading: “Simplicity at Home,” by Fog Linen Founder Yumiko Sekine. Photo via Father Rabbit.

About: Women Made: Great Woman Designers, by Jane Hall, is a celebration of more than 200 women product designers from the early twentieth century to the present day; $70.31 from Amazon.
